<p>BMX veteran Cory Nastazio showed that he still has what it takes as he topped the BMX Dirt prelims at the Wendy&#8217;s Invitational in Portland Thursday.  Nasty unveiled a 360 flip that helped him lock down the first slop, while Ryan Guettler had two 720s to help take second place.  Diogo Canina was third.</p>
<p>It was a stacked qualifying round with the top nine riders who advanced to the finals all scoring 90+ &#8212; in fact, only three points seperated Nasty and Luke Parslow, the ninth-place qualifier.  The top three points leaders in the AST Dew Cup standings in BMX Dirt, Ryan Nyquist, Cameron White and James Foster prequalified for the finals.</p>

<p>There&#8217;s no doubting Daniel Dhers&#8217; domination of the park scene over the last three years &#8212; something he proved last years by securing his first Park gold at X Games 13.  But this year the park course was replaced by the tight &#8220;Superpark&#8221; format and that threw many established park riders for a loop.  Dhers, who is known for his ability to adapt, did it again and managed to qualify in first.</p>
<p>Saturday he showed it wasn&#8217;t a fluke by dominating the finals, which was scored in a new format that gave each rider three 30-second runs which then were totaled up.  Dhers had the highest-scoring run each time and easily edged Diogo Canina, who won the BMX Big Air Triples event last week in Orange County.  Rob Darden continued his hot streak with a third-place finish with Ryan Guettler coming in fourth.</p>
<p>Dhers was among the riders criticizing the new course before the qualifiers took place but his success in adapting to the tight confines softened his opinion.</p>
<p>&#8220;I didn&#8217;t swim this far to sink at the shore,&#8221;  he said.</p>

<p align="left"> LOS ANGELES- The action is swelling on the third day of X Games 14 as the BMX Freestyle SuperPark Finalists took to the distinctive course. The field started with 10 riders and was narrowed down to the top five in round one.</p>
<p>The top five moved on to the final, but it was apparent from the get-go that Dhers was going to be the man to beat. Dhers showed up to the SuperPark this year already with an X Games gold medal in his pocket from last year’s BMX Freestyle Park competition.</p>
<p>Each rider was given three 30 second runs, each one judged separately. The rider at the end of the competition with the most points was the winner. After an overwhelmingly technical and exciting performance out of Dhers, including a 540 bar spin, it was clear that he had swept the competition.</p>
<p>“I get to go to sleep happy tonight,” Dhers said with a smile. “I’ve been wanting this gold medal for the past year and now I have it. It’s as rewarding as winning the gold last year. It’s always awesome to win a competition like the X Games.”</p>
<p>The astonishing medalist from the BMX Freestyle SuperPark final today was second place finisher Diogo Canina, who until last week was not even sure if he was going to make the trip out to the X Games from his home country of Brazil.</p>
<p>“I didn’t even think I was ready for this competition. Winning silver is like gold to me with a competition like the X Games,” Canina proclaimed excitedly. “This past week here was the greatest week of my BMX career.”</p>
<p>Perhaps having the most fun on the SuperPark course was third place finisher Rob Darden. Darden utilized the entire course completing multiple transfers from the quarterpipe to the box set and rallying through the bowl corners at mock speed.</p>
<p>“I always liked to go fast as a kid,” Darden grinned. “I felt like a kid in there. It was awesome.”</p>

<p><img src="http://www.lat34.com/_/Image/_/rightguard_open.gif" align="right" border="0" vspace="2" width="130" height="52" hspace="2" />Cameron White has won the BMX Dirt final at the 2008 Right Guard Open in Cleveland, OH.  Ryan Guettler placed second while the winner of last month&#8217;s Panasonic Open, Ryan Nyquist, placed third.  The win means White and Nyquist are tied in the race for the Dew Cup &#8212; the top honor awarded to the best athletes in each sport of the AST Dew Tour.  Nyquist won the honor in 2007.</p>
<p>Despite White&#8217;s close finish to Nyquist in last year&#8217;s Dew Cup race, White hasn&#8217;t won a AST Dew Tour final since the Vans Invitational in Portland in August 2006.</p>
<p>For Guettler, the second-place finish is all the sweeter since he missed the finals last month in Baltimore.  James Foster. Steve McCann and Dennis Enarson rounded out the top five while top qualifier Corey Bohan (last month&#8217;s top three finalists were pre-qualified) ended up in 8th place.  Hometown hero, Anthony Napolitan, who won the Dew Cup in 2006, finished a disappointing 12th place.</p>

<p>CLEVELAND -Cameron White established his dominance on the dirt course and won the BMX Dirt event in the Right Guard Open on Friday night.</p>
<p>The 24-year old White, of Australia, landed his signature trick, a backflip barspin tailwhip, to secure the victory with a 93.92 score.  Fellow Australian Ryan Guettler finished second at 92.50 and Ryan Nyquist of Greenville, N.C. was third at 91.59.</p>
<p>The 90-minute final was full of technical tricks, with a 1080 from Guettler and a double backflip from Luke Parslow, who finished sixth.</p>
<p>White is the current points leader in the quest for the Dew Cup but he doesn&#8217;t dwell on the standings.</p>
<p>&#8220;If you start looking long term it&#8217;s just added pressure,&#8221; White said. &#8220;I try to alleviate all the pressure I can and just compete against myself every run. Those runs I did today were the best I can do. I gave it everything and landed it and that&#8217;s all you can ask for.&#8221;</p>

<p>With Daniel Dhers, Mike Spinner and Ryan Nyquist on the sidelines (having gotten a bye to the finals), the BMX Park prelims weren&#8217;t going to be the same as in years past.  The big surprise this year was Seth Klinger, who qualified through the Open qualifiers on Wednesday.</p>
<p>Klinger threw down aa double tailwhip 360 and a superman seatgrab 360 over the box and found himself placing second right behind Ryan Guettler, whose clean 1080 helped set him up in first.  Third place went to Dennis Enarson, who made his mark in &#8217;07 and Morgan Wade took fourth.</p>
<p>While Klinger&#8217;s second-place appearance was surprising, more amazing was the inability of Dave Mirra and Garrett Reynolds to make the cut, finishing outside the running in 10th and 11th place (only the top nine advanced to the finals).</p>

<p>Only an event like Red Bull Elevation could count on such a course: more than 80 trucks filled with dirt have arrived to the Metropolitan Park in Guadalajara in order to build the most impressive BMX track.</p>
<p>The fourth edition of Red Bull Elevation is about to begin, and the world’s best scenario is almost ready to receive the best riders worldwide.</p>
<p>The main element that will make more daring this track would be the continuous ramps section in the centre of it, where each rider will have to decide the direction they will take; if they loose their routine rhythm they will not be able to continue to the next ramp. ‘Only the best and the ones that dominate every type of ramps will win this event’, commented Jay Miron, event producer and track designer.</p>
<p>The riders will compete for a total prize of $35,000 dollars. Five international judges will be in charge of the evaluation of every participant’s style, technique and fluidity.</p>
